10 | 11 | | WHEREAS, Chinese Americans have served in every American |
---|
11 | 12 | | conflict since the Civil War, but it was not until World War II that |
---|
12 | 13 | | many of them were allowed to serve in combat; approximately 20,000 |
---|
13 | 14 | | Chinese Americans took part in the war, mostly as members of the |
---|
14 | 15 | | U.S. Army and the U.S. Army Air Forces; and |
---|
15 | 16 | | WHEREAS, Among their number was Captain Francis B. Wai, who |
---|
16 | 17 | | displayed conspicuous bravery while fighting in the Philippines in |
---|
17 | 18 | | 1944 and who was posthumously awarded the Distinguished Service |
---|
18 | 19 | | Cross, which was upgraded in 2000 to a Medal of Honor; Commander |
---|
19 | 20 | | Gordon Pai'ea Chung-Hoon of the U.S.S. Sigsbee received the Navy |
---|
20 | 21 | | Cross for leading the efforts to save his ship after a kamikaze |
---|
21 | 22 | | attack; he ended his career in 1959 as a rear admiral; and |
---|
22 | 23 | | WHEREAS, Chinese American women also served during World War |
---|
23 | 24 | | II in the Military Intelligence Service of the Women's Army Corps |
---|
24 | 25 | | and in the U.S. Army Air Forces; Maggie Gee and Hazel Ying Lee of the |
---|
25 | 26 | | Women Airforce Service Pilots flew logistics missions, and Ms. Gee |
---|
26 | 27 | | trained male pilots for combat; and |
